Thai Fragrant Brokens

    Thai exports of fragrant broken rice are exhibiting an upward trend compared to the previous year, 2022. This surge in exports is being driven by robust demand from several key markets across the African continent.

    The leading destinations for Thai fragrant broken rice exports include Senegal, Ivory Coast, Cameroon, Togo, Guinea, and Congo. These West and Central African nations have emerged as significant consumers of this aromatic rice variety, contributing to the growth in Thai exports.

    Interestingly, Mauritania, which was once a major market for Thai fragrant broken rice, has seen a decline in its imports in recent years. This shift in demand patterns underscores the dynamic nature of the global rice trade. 

    One factor that appears to be supporting the rise in Thai fragrant broken rice exports is the pricing parity observed between Thai and Vietnamese offerings. Traditionally, Vietnamese fragrant broken rice has been marketed at a discounted price compared to Thai varieties. However, over the past two to three years, this pricing differential has narrowed, minimizing Vietnam's competitive advantage in this segment.

    As Thai and Vietnamese fragrant broken rice prices converge, Thai exports have become more competitive, potentially contributing to the increase in shipments. Buyers who previously favored the Vietnamese discounted prices may now find Thai fragrant broken rice more attractive, given the reduced price gap. 

     

    This pricing dynamic, coupled with the strong demand from African markets, has created a favorable environment for Thai fragrant broken rice exports to flourish. Maintaining consistent quality, building strong trade relationships, and adapting to evolving market preferences will be crucial for Thailand to sustain and potentially expand its foothold in this niche but growing segment of the global rice trade.
